MLW RS23 Smoking and Working on the Minnesota Commercial -MNNR 80-


One of the Minnesota Commercial's rarer units is their MLW RS23 which was built back in 1959. This little switcher now spends most of is time working CTM in Fridley, and puts on a nice smoke show when it throttles up. The former Canadian Pacific unit is one of the few RS23s that are still around, and in daily service.

The Wreck of the Old 97 - History and Music Video
HISTORY AND MUSIC! The Wreck of the Old 97 is one of the most famous train songs of all time, and the first song to sell one million copies in the US. The ballad details the events leading to the 1903 crash of the Southern Railway fast mail train. Saluda Grade - The Final Months of America’s Steepest Mainline Route
si=YVejZdLh63BrGG3vIn this video, C. Vision Productions takes you to Norfolk Southern’s famous Saluda Grade in North Carolina, to view trains operating over the astonishing four to five percent grades between Saluda and Melrose. This section of track had the distinction of being the steepest standard-gauge mainline railroad grade in the United States. Trains battled Saluda for 123 years, from 1878 until 2001. Today, the portion of track over the Saluda Grade sits in disuse. Formerly operated by the Southern Railway, this was Norfolk Southern’s “W Line”, between Asheville, North Carolina, and Columbia, South Carolina, via Spartanburg. Videographer Dan Hadley visited Saluda during the final years of operations over this historic stretch of track, allowing you to see what the trains and physical plant looked like shortly before train traffic ceased.

"MA&N Plow Extra" Utica-Lyons Falls, NY Branch


Watch as Mohawk, Adirondack & Northern No. 2456, a C425 Alco built in 1964, takes the railroad's OF Jordan Spreader north on the 45-mile Utica-Lyons Falls, NY branch on Feb 21, 2018. This video captures the work train northbound through Remsen, Bonneville (both town & village), Denley and Port Leyden.

The Richfield Springs branch of the Lackawanna Railroad in central New York has its origin as the Utica, Chenango and Susquehanna Valley Railroad built in 1868. The line was absorbed by the Lackawanna Railroad (DL&W) in 1870 and provided freight and passenger services through the early years of the twentieth century. The DL&W merged with the Erie Railroad in 1960 to form the Erie Lackawanna Railway Company (EL) with the now merged railroad providing “freight service only” to customers in the three county region served by the line. In 1974 the EL sold the branch to the Central New York Railroad Corporation (CNY) of Cooperstown, New York. The CNY continued to provide freight service on the line into the early 1990’s.

Firefly: The First 'Standard' Locomotive

https://youtu.be/6OKQz3IW6LY?si=emv6eMuUGMy1VC5q

Designed by Daniel Gooch for the Broad Gauge Great Western Railway between 1840 and 1842, the Firefly Class was Britain's first truly 'Standard' locomotive - all 62 being built to the same drawings, templates, and patterns. For its time this was revolutionary! A 63rd member of this pioneering class was steamed in 2004.
